Crisis Management

I recently heard an excellent presentation by Rick Amme. Rick is a crisis/PR expert who is worth listening to.

Rick shared the following ten principles for crisis response:

1. Take care of the victims or perceived victims.
2. Fix the problem. (When did you learn about it, and what did you do about it?)
3. Notify stakeholders (do not use the media).
4. Provide information to the media quickly.
5. Rehearse critical press interviews.
6. Don’t make it worse.
7. Get it over with.
8. Tell the truth.
9. Reassure!
10. Follow your crisis communication plan.
